Commit Graph

4725 Commits

Author SHA1 Message Date
Rat
f166fa145f *fix Lady Vashj
*fix Toxic Sporebat's Toxic Pool spell

--HG--
branch : trunk
2009-08-03 01:12:05 +02:00
Nevan
249b2e4381 *Fix Aura Mastery "Immunity"
--HG--
branch : trunk
2009-08-02 04:29:40 +02:00
megamage
c68a496a19 [8292] Fixed healing part of spell 19505 and ranks (in fact from rank 2) Author: VladimirMangos
--HG--
branch : trunk
2009-08-02 10:19:40 +08:00
megamage
84694a1f92 [8291] Now allow auto-casting pet spells out of combat by PetAI, related code cleanups. Author: VladimirMangos
--HG--
branch : trunk
2009-08-02 10:17:07 +08:00
megamage
41ba5c232a [8288] Add table base addition reqs for achievements with ACHIEVEMENT_CRITERIA_TYPE_WIN_DUEL Author: VladimirMangos
This prevent not proper finish some achievments added in 3.1.x

--HG--
branch : trunk
2009-08-02 10:12:40 +08:00
megamage
793ec8c97d [8286] Correctly show talent points after talents reset at login by "at login" flag. Author: redcore
--HG--
branch : trunk
2009-08-02 10:11:48 +08:00
megamage
d3646db916 [8285] Don't show creatures as lootable that have no loot. Author: Prince
--HG--
branch : trunk
2009-08-02 10:11:27 +08:00
megamage
c9010dffc7 [8284] Use BuyCound instead Stackable for seelction original items amount for new character. Author: VladimirMangos
--HG--
branch : trunk
2009-08-02 10:10:53 +08:00
megamage
1c10f20e38 [8283] Implement 3.x way work for double damage from 35290 and ranks Author: VladimirMangos
--HG--
branch : trunk
2009-08-02 10:10:13 +08:00
megamage
a1d5f174be Avoid target requirement checks for spells with caster base target selection (self,pet,around). Author: VladimirMangos
This fix cast fail for some spells, mostly triggered or scripted with unexpected prowided explicit tatrget different from caster.

--HG--
branch : trunk
2009-08-02 10:03:38 +08:00
megamage
c1d94ad607 [8279] Fixed paladin auras for SpellSpecific. Author: nos4r2zod
--HG--
branch : trunk
2009-08-02 09:51:11 +08:00
QAston
fbcf409796 *Fix ppm handling for victim auras - by pasdVn.
--HG--
branch : trunk
2009-08-02 02:18:14 +02:00
QAston
f0258275e6 *One more map correction - reset map pointer if still avalible in constructor.
--HG--
branch : trunk
2009-08-01 22:00:06 +02:00
QAston
e10a8c88b6 *Fix a typo.
--HG--
branch : trunk
2009-08-01 21:41:15 +02:00
QAston
3e5205cda7 *Do not remove player reference to map on player remove from map.
--HG--
branch : trunk
2009-08-01 21:39:33 +02:00
Nevan
604ad4eba3 *Fix Glyph of Guardian Spirit
--HG--
branch : trunk
2009-08-01 21:15:56 +02:00
QAston
aa60def6ac *Teleport player to homebind if instance can't be created in WorldSession::HandleMoveWorldportAckOpcode.
--HG--
branch : trunk
2009-08-01 20:23:23 +02:00
QAston
d577d00313 *Store mapId in Corpse class for access to corpse when grid containing them is unloaded and map pointer is unloaded leading to crash.
--HG--
branch : trunk
2009-08-01 19:50:42 +02:00
Chaz Brown
c8c2a3b0da Fix CRLF in SQL update for 4705
--HG--
branch : trunk
2009-08-01 09:28:36 -04:00
Nevan
32a7e355a0 *Added DELETE statement forget in last sql. (Sorry about that)
--HG--
branch : trunk
2009-08-01 12:14:29 +02:00
Nevan
03604a2567 *Fix Spell 1852 (This is a GM tool for silencing players.)
--HG--
branch : trunk
2009-08-01 12:06:06 +02:00
QAston
452eb46398 *Prevent possible creation of instance from bg map.
--HG--
branch : trunk
2009-08-01 04:13:28 +02:00
QAston
0241653d42 *Fix a problem with instantioned bgs introduced in 4697.
--HG--
branch : trunk
2009-08-01 03:37:40 +02:00
QAston
00724b0b4f *Check in spell block chance calc to prevent return unexpected value - by thenecromancer.
--HG--
branch : trunk
2009-08-01 02:47:58 +02:00
QAston
bf326cd3a3 *Update world_spell_full with missing data.
--HG--
branch : trunk
2009-08-01 02:15:04 +02:00
QAston
129f6ce6f0 *Remove unneeded assert.
--HG--
branch : trunk
2009-08-01 02:08:59 +02:00
Nevan
6343c2a00f *Update Bloodworms Healing formula
*Removed unnecessary db proc data.

--HG--
branch : trunk
2009-08-01 01:47:47 +02:00
QAston
1d96091d2a *Improvements in map managing.
--HG--
branch : trunk
2009-08-01 00:20:32 +02:00
Rat
0db1fd6c26 *add 6 secs cooldown for warrior talent 56636 (Taste for Blood) and ranks, sql by HP1
--HG--
branch : trunk
2009-08-01 00:12:04 +02:00
QAston
91d7f59cf7 *Tempfix for a crash caused by trying to access db script while out of world. This will probably not fix all related issues - it's safer to use rev 4666 or older. Sorry for this problem, 1:1 merge from MaNGOS will never happen again. Issue is going to be solved with map handling change upcoming soon.
--HG--
branch : trunk
2009-07-31 17:24:11 +02:00
QAston
0fdd7cd5de *Remove data from world.sql - it exists now only for structure documentation.
*Remove debug spell_check command - such things shouldn't belong to core.

--HG--
branch : trunk
2009-07-31 15:35:31 +02:00
QAston
9b56360b4c *Remove world_tmp_full - templates made by core devs are going to be included in update sqls with _TDB suffix and after thatadded to db converters.
*Remove some useless mangos sqls.

--HG--
branch : trunk
2009-07-31 14:58:25 +02:00
QAston
38026a2576 *Fix build on platforms using CMake - by Biglad
--HG--
branch : trunk
2009-07-31 14:30:17 +02:00
QAston
b212461f95 *Merge after backout.
--HG--
branch : trunk
2009-07-31 13:21:32 +02:00
QAston
1f53433c6c Backed out changeset "[8251] Store in some DB tables only data for first rank. Author: VladimirMangos" until support for different values for ranks and for custom ranks is added.
--HG--
branch : trunk
2009-07-31 13:21:01 +02:00
megamage
40f7c7243c *Fix build.
--HG--
branch : trunk
2009-07-31 11:40:32 +08:00
megamage
ccd6764409 [8278] Update packet size checks in WorldSocket::HandleAuthSession to 3.x state. Author: VladimirMangos
--HG--
branch : trunk
2009-07-31 11:37:31 +08:00
megamage
bf989ce073 [8277] Add new line at the end of some .cpp to make gcc happy Author: Gendalph
--HG--
branch : trunk
2009-07-31 11:37:03 +08:00
megamage
70e31cce3f [8276] Implement achievment ACHIEVEMENT_CRITERIA_TYPE_WIN_BG Author: VladimirMangos
* including new achievement createria data type ACHIEVEMENT_CRITERIA_DATA_TYPE_BG_LOSS_TEAM_SCORE

    Note: Some achivement creteria for success need data in `achievement_criteria_data`

--HG--
branch : trunk
2009-07-31 11:36:02 +08:00
megamage
d96642c92f [8274] use virtual m_TeamScore for battlegrounds
score is used in every battleground (not arena)
    so we can use it as a virtual variable to access
    it also from BattleGround-class

    Signed-off-by: balrok <der-coole-carl@gmx.net>

--HG--
branch : trunk
2009-07-31 11:34:38 +08:00
megamage
ed995581af *Fixed /played chat command. Author: tomrus88
--HG--
branch : trunk
2009-07-31 11:33:48 +08:00
megamage
0fcadd9d25 *Replace "LoginDatabase" with "loginDatabase"
--HG--
branch : trunk
2009-07-31 11:29:28 +08:00
megamage
ca271eb5dc [8272] Fixed typos in world 'height' by code. Author: Sorya
--HG--
branch : trunk
2009-07-31 11:25:28 +08:00
megamage
123ea8543a [8271] Fix: SQL typo in [8269] Author: Ebrithil
--HG--
branch : trunk
2009-07-31 11:25:00 +08:00
megamage
60c3d7db71 [8269] added "m_" prefix to ArenaTeam classmember-variables Author: balrok
--HG--
branch : trunk
2009-07-31 11:22:27 +08:00
megamage
b7a425918f [8266] Move percent spells with flat energize effect spells to effect code. Author: VladimirMangos
* This is fix talent 51521 and ranks.
    * And replace hardcoded percent for talent 31876 and ranks.

--HG--
branch : trunk
2009-07-31 11:16:38 +08:00
megamage
e1571c0492 *Handle target area path as area cone for now.
--HG--
branch : trunk
2009-07-31 11:12:04 +08:00
megamage
519ab6af82 [8265] Add boss spells 64422 and 64688 to divided damage spells list. Author: Lutik
--HG--
branch : trunk
2009-07-31 11:06:35 +08:00
megamage
7349959fa0 [8262] Fixed work /played client chat command. Author: tomrus88
Thanks to The_Game_Maste for prepering patch for master branch.

--HG--
branch : trunk
2009-07-31 11:01:46 +08:00
megamage
94aa35c828 *Use triggerAmount instead of fixed number for improved stormstrike. Author: nos4r2zod
--HG--
branch : trunk
2009-07-31 11:00:25 +08:00